## **Abstract**

The dataset was derived by the Bioregional Assessment Programme from multiple source datasets. The source datasets are identified in the Lineage field in this metadata statement. The processes undertaken to produce this derived dataset are described in the History field in this metadata statement.



This datasets includes water chemistry data from all sedimentary and volcanic bedrock formations in the Clarence-Moreton bioregion. Furthermore, it contains the outputs of multivariate statistical analysis. As part of the analysis, the water chemistry records were grouped into different clusters based on major ions composition, pH and electrical conductivity.

## **Dataset History**

As part of the analysis, the water chemistry records were grouped into different clusters based on major ions composition, pH and electrical conductivity.



The type of multivariate statistical analysis that was conducted is a hierarchical cluster analysis (HCA).



The details on this analysis are provided in Clarence-Moreton bioregional assessment programme product 2.1-2.2 (Raiber et al., 2016a). The spatial context is furthermore also presented in product 2.3 (Raiber et al., 2016b). The methods are explained in more detail in Raiber et al. (2012).
